title = "Registration using segment intensity remapping and mutual information",
abstract = "A method for processing images prior to normalized mutual information based registration and an enhancement of the registration measure are presented. The method relies on k-means clustering of the intensity distribution and a gray-value remapping of spatially unconnected segments of similar intensity. Registration experiments using binary images from the MPEG-7 dataset and retinal images show our preprocessing to cause a significant reduction of the number of misregistrations without loss of accuracy or an increase in optimization steps.",
